Unique Market Experiences
Travelers will uncover a range of unique market experiences that go beyond mere shopping at the Damnoensaduak Floating Market and Mae Klong Railway Market.
At the floating market, they’ll witness vendors expertly navigating their longtail boats, offering fresh produce and delicious street food right from their floating stalls. The atmosphere buzzes with the sounds of haggling and laughter, creating a lively backdrop for exploration.
Meanwhile, at the Railway Market, they’ll feel the thrill as trains rush by, prompting vendors to swiftly pack away their goods. This dynamic setting offers a snapshot of local life, making it more than just a shopping trip.
Embracing the sights, sounds, and flavors, travelers dive into an authentic cultural experience that’s hard to forget.

Accessibility Considerations
Accessibility is an important aspect to consider when planning a visit to the Damnoensaduak Floating Market and Mae Klong Railway Market.
Unfortunately, these markets aren’t wheelchair accessible, which can be a bummer for some visitors. If you’ve got mobility concerns, it’s best to plan accordingly, as navigating through crowds and uneven surfaces can be tricky.
Plus, infants must sit on laps during the tour, so strollers aren’t an option either. While most travelers can participate without issues, those with specific needs might want to think about alternative arrangements.
It’s always good to check with your tour operator about any accessibility features they might offer. Being prepared can make your experience much smoother and more enjoyable!
Tips for Tour Participants
To make the most of the private guided tour to Damnoensaduak Floating Market and Mae Klong Railway Market, participants should gear up for a day of exploration and excitement.
First off, dress comfortably and wear sturdy shoes; there’s plenty of walking involved. Don’t forget sunscreen and a hat, as the sun can be intense.
Bring cash for purchases—both markets offer unique souvenirs and delicious food. Also, keep your camera handy; the sights are Instagram-worthy!
Be ready to ask questions; the guide’s knowledge enhances the experience.
Lastly, stay flexible; schedules can change, especially at the railway market. Embrace the chaos, enjoy the local flavors, and soak in the vibrant atmosphere for an unforgettable day!
